Output 76a70870b8495410cc58daa789e516c9eea6d23e75707a1a942211c0ed61ffe2:0

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c8386e9fdbabc7868f27204d7c5018534a7c9bc OP_EQUAL
address
34HnQa7YXKFiswF3VxLBT6UyVKqndANS2i
transaction
76a70870b8495410cc58daa789e516c9eea6d23e75707a1a942211c0ed61ffe2
spent
true